Speculative Decoding Delivers Over 400% Inference Speedup, Dwarfing Standard Scaling
charles_irl · x · 2026-08-06
A developer points out that while compressed scaling yields diminishing returns (58% gain), speculative decoding provides a massive 400%+ performance boost in LLM inference. Combined, these optimizations can achieve a total inference speedup of 534%.
